Grêmio beats Bahia and returns to winning ways after five games

Summary

Grêmio held off pressure from Bahia at the Arena on Sunday morning and afternoon and returned to winning ways after five games. The Rio Grande do Sul club had a controversial penalty awarded by referee Bruno Arleu do Araújo at the start of the second half and the Bahia team’s poor aim to make it 1-0 with Braithwaite. Arleu was called to review the play and upheld the decision to foul Marcos Felipe inside the area on the Danish player.

controversial penalty

Grêmio’s goal came from a controversial penalty kick awarded by Bruno Arleu de Araújo . After a play by Cristaldo, Braithwaite came face to face with Marcos Felipe, touched the ball and fell. The referee awarded the penalty after seeing foul contact between the goalkeeper and the Dane. Video referee Marco Aurelio Ferreira called Arleu, who upheld the decision on the play. Commentator PC de Oliveira, during the broadcast, assessed that there was no penalty. During the week, the refereeing was a topic of discussion for Tricolor, which even had a meeting with the CBF about previous decisions.

How it looks

With the victory, Grêmio reached 12 points and jumped to 12th place in the table, depending on the rest of the results. Bahia dropped to 7th place and left the G-6, as Fluminense beat Vasco.
